DUFFIN/GRAHAM, Edith Mrs. Edith Louisa Graham, surrounded by her family, passed away peacefully at the Red Deer Regional Hospital Centre on Monday, December 6, 2004, twenty-three days short of her 96th Birthday. Edith was born in Montreal, Quebec, the eldest of two daughters born to Isabella and Percy Hall. She was united in marriage to Alfred A. Duffin on October 7, 1931 and they resided in Ottawa, Ontario until Alf was transferred to Calgary, Alberta in April of 1940. Alf passed away in January of 1951. Two years later, Edith married Mackenzie Graham who farmed in the Lousana District. She resided on the farm until a few years after Mackenzie's death in 1988, at which time she moved from the farm to Red Deer, where she has resided until her passing. Edith is survived by her loving family, her three sons; Richard (Marette) Duffin, Lawrence (Eileen) Duffin and Victor (Gloria) Dufffin, eleven grandchildren, twenty-five great grandchildren and three great, great grandchildren. She is also survived by a sister, Dorothy Craig of Newcastle, Ontario, as well as a number of nieces, nephews and a host of friends. Edith was predeceased by her first husband, Alfred, her second husband, Mackenzie, a brother-in-law, Sandy Craig and a special niece, Brenda Craig.
